Obv.: Head of Octavian, r.; before, CAESAR; behind, DIVI.F.
Rev.: Wreathed (or laureate) head of the deified Julius Caesar, r.; before, DIVOS; behind, IVLIVS.

Obverse: Laureate head of Nero l.; around.
Reverse: Triumphal arch, hung with wreath across front and l. side; above, the emperor in facing quadriga escorted on r. by Victory holding wreath and palm and on l. by Pax holding caduceus and cornucopiae;…
Obverse: Titus seated on chair, holding laurel branch; before him a tripod, behind him a shield. Below rocks.
Reverse: The Coliseum seen from above. Four stories with columns. To the right a two-stores building, to the left the meta sudens.
